The freight transportation corridor between Santa Fe, New Mexico, and Jacksonville, Florida, represents a vital link in the U.S. domestic supply chain, spanning approximately 2,334 kilometers. This east-west route connects the high desert landscapes of the Southwest with the Atlantic port city of Jacksonville, facilitating the movement of goods across diverse industrial regions. Santa Fe serves as a strategic hub for the distribution of products from the Mountain States, while Jacksonville offers access to international markets through its deep-water port and extensive logistics infrastructure.

The economic significance of this corridor is underscored by the industrial diversity of both regions. Santa Fe and the surrounding area are known for their technology, aerospace, and renewable energy sectors, while Jacksonville is a major center for manufacturing, automotive, and retail distribution. Together, these regions create a dynamic trade flow that supports industries ranging from high-tech manufacturing to consumer goods.

Key industries utilizing this corridor include aerospace components, electronics, automotive parts, and retail merchandise. The route is primarily served by major highways such as I-40 and I-10, which provide efficient and reliable transportation across the southern United States. These highways are critical for maintaining the flow of goods between the two regions.

Santa Fe, New Mexico, is a strategic logistics hub located in the heart of the Southwest. Known for its high desert landscapes and rich cultural heritage, Santa Fe is also a growing center for technology, aerospace, and renewable energy industries. The city’s proximity to major transportation routes, including I-25 and I-40, makes it an ideal starting point for freight shipments heading east. Santa Fe’s infrastructure supports a wide range of logistics operations, from warehousing to last-mile delivery, ensuring seamless connectivity to national and international markets.

Jacksonville, Florida, is a key logistics and distribution center on the Atlantic coast. Home to one of the busiest ports in the United States, Jacksonville offers unparalleled access to international trade routes. The city’s economy is driven by manufacturing, automotive, and retail sectors, making it a critical node in the supply chain for goods moving across the country. Jacksonville’s extensive transportation network, including I-95 and I-10, ensures efficient connectivity to major markets in the Southeast and beyond.
